Key Responsibilities
- Extract, clean, and transform large datasets using SQL and Python.
- Generate detailed reports and visualizations to support strategic decision-making.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ams (remotely) to identify trends and areas for improvement.
- Maintain data integrity and ensure accuracy across all reporting platforms.
- Conduct ad-hoc analysis to solve complex business problems during the night cycle.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Mathematics, or related field.
- 3+ years of experience in data analysis or a similar role.
- Proficiency in SQL, Python, and tools like Tableau or Power BI.
- Strong understanding of data warehousing and ETL processes.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Ability to work independently in a remote night shift environment.
